The Google Pixel 7 is turning into an insider tip for Android fans with strong test results. Its performance, display, features and camera are top class. The photo quality, in particular, is enormous in its price class. The main point of criticism remains the somewhat meagre battery life, which gets you safely through the day - but the competition sometimes offers significantly more...

Google has basically changed very little in the Pixel 7. But it has done so wisely and with a sense of proportion. The optimised design is complemented by a beautiful display, excellent cameras, solid performance and good software support. However, the new face recognition system does have some operating problems in everyday use. Nevertheless, the Pixel 7 is a good smartphone at a fair price.

The Pixel 7s are good smartphones and take great photos, but Google knew how to make the successors more attractive in all respects. The 8s are faster, brighter and more durable, deliver even better photos and offer exclusive (AI) functions. Last but not least, the 8 series is the safe choice in the long term with its update promise extended from five to seven years...
The Pixel 7 combines a good overall package of top technology and high efficiency.
